TO 31 JANUARY 2016 BRITISH MUSEUM, LONDON
CELTS - ART AND IDENTITY Find out what it means to be Celtic in the first major exhibition covering over 2,500 years of Celtic art and identity, and showing how the Celts have influenced everything from music and literature to sport and spirituality. Items on display include battle armour from the depths of the River Thames, mediaeval manuscripts, a Liberty tea set and even a modern football shirt. Booking advisable. Go to: britishmuseum. org
TO 13 MARCH 2016 SCIENCE MUSEUM, LONDON
COSMONAUTS: BIRTH OF THE SPACE AGE Major exhibition celebrating the history of Russian space travel, from 1957 when it launched Sputnik, the world’s first artificial satellite, and four years later sent the first man - Yuri Gagarin - into space. Among the items on display will be Vostok 6, the capsule flown by Valentina Tereshkova, the first ever woman in space, Voskhod 1, the first crewed spacecraft, alongside gadgets, and memorabilia from the first years of the Space Age.
